Comparison: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 vs. Falken Azenis FK520 vs. Falken e.Ziex

Today we bring you a comparison between two high-performance summer tyres, the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 and Falken Azenis FK520.


The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 is a unique ultra-high-performance (UUHP) tyre that is highly rated at 85%. Although new replacements haven't been introduced, it ranks significantly higher in our tests when compared to the Falken Azenis FK520 that comes with a rating of 75%. The stark difference in the rating showcases how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 outperforms FK520.


In the Autozeitung, ACE, SportAuto, and Autobild tests, the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 consistently outperformed the Falken Azenis FK520, achieving higher rankings and excelling in various features such as dry lane changing, wet circle cornering, wet handling, and dry steering response.

However, in the 'sportauto 2023' test, despite Pirelli's higher ranking, some issues were pointed like weak wet braking and increased rolling resistance. The Falken Azenis FK520, on the other hand, had commendable characteristics such as good wet braking and secure aquaplaning properties, despite lesser spontaneous steering, indifferent balance on wet surfaces, and longer dry braking distances.


In terms of noise, the Falken Azenis FK520 is the clear winner with the best rolling comfort and less noise according to the tests. Both tyres have their strengths and weaknesses but from a holistic point of view and considering the overall test results, the Pirelli P ZERO PZ4 stands out amongst the two.

In conclusion, despite some drawbacks and areas for improvement, Pirelli P ZERO PZ4’s overall performance in all areas make it outshine Falken Azenis FK520, especially for those seeking a tyre with excellent handling and better performance in wet and dry conditions.
